Summary of C.A. No. 4334/2000 (Reji Kumar v. Director of Health Services, Kerala) The Supreme Court dismissed the appeal of Reji Kumar and others, who were appointed as Junior Health Inspectors on temporary contracts for one year in Kerala's Health Department. The appellants challenged their termination, arguing it must follow Rule 9(a)(iii) of the Kerala State and Subordinate Services Rules regarding seniority. The Court held that since their appointments were for fixed tenure without conferring permanent rights, the employment automatically ended upon expiry of the one-year term. The fourth proviso to Rule 9(a)(i) applied to their positions, making Rule 9(a)(iii) inapplicable. All related appeals (CA Nos. 776, 888/2001 and multiple SLPs of 2002) were also dismissed on September 10, 2002.
